What California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in clinical psychologist jobs across California.
- Active California license as a psychologist issued by the California Board of Psychology
- Doctoral degree in psychology (PhD, PsyD, or EdD) from an accredited program
- Completion of a supervised postdoctoral fellowship meeting California licensure requirements
- Experience delivering evidence-based therapies such as CBT, DBT, or EMDR with specific populations
- Proficiency with electronic health record systems commonly used in California clinical settings
- Ability to provide bilingual services in Spanish preferred by many California employers

How do you become a clinical psychologist in California?
To become a licensed clinical psychologist in California, you must earn a doctoral degree in psychology from an accredited program, then complete a supervised predoctoral internship and a postdoctoral supervised experience period. After that, you apply to the California Board of Psychology, pass the Examination for Professional Practice in Psychology, and pass the California Psychology Law and Ethics Examination. The California Board of Psychology oversees licensure and sets the supervised hours requirements you must meet before applying.

How can I get hired as a clinical psychologist in California with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is securing an APA-accredited predoctoral internship in California, with placements available through VA medical centers, county behavioral health departments, and university training clinics at institutions such as UCLA and UC San Diego. After internship, postdoctoral associate positions at Kaiser Permanente, large federally qualified health centers, and county mental health agencies are designed for candidates completing their supervised hours before licensure, giving new graduates a structured pathway into fully licensed staff roles.
